## Retrying Failed Exports

When a Fernwick export job fails, don't panic — most failures are transient upstream timeouts. Check the job status page first; anything marked `stalled` can be retried straight away, while `rejected` jobs need a schema check. Retries are idempotent, so double-firing one won't duplicate data. To run the retry worker against the export queue, start it with the configuration values below.

config for yahof-tajop:
zorath:
  pin: 7493
  metrics_host: metrics.zorath.tolvaqsys.internal
  tenant: praiel
  seal: seal_fd9cd4f1

Subject: Memtrace cut-over complete

Team,

Cut-over to Memtrace v2 for GPU memory profiling finished last night. Old v1 agents are disabled; any tickets referencing v1 dashboards should be closed as resolved-by-migration. Sampling overhead is now under 2% and allocation traces include kernel names. Known gap: profiles older than 30 days were not migrated. Point customers at the v2 docs for setup questions. For reference when troubleshooting, the agent now runs with the following configuration.

settings of bagaf-bawip:
[aldax]
port = 5000
region = south-4
host = aldax.brasklabs.corp
team = brivan
timeout_ms = 2000
retries = 2

The Varnell Systems licensing dispute remains unresolved. Their counsel claims our Kestrel Suite deployment at the Dorham site exceeds seat limits; we dispute the count. Until settled, pause all renewal conversations with Varnell affiliates. Do not discuss terms externally. Legal expects mediation by mid-quarter. Pipeline targets stay unchanged; reroute effort toward the Ostlund and Pravek accounts. Escalate any customer questions about the dispute directly to Marta Fenlow. The confidential note below outlines our fallback position.

board note of tagug-hahag: Praionax Logistics is in early talks to buy Julaxek Group for about $36.3 million. The Julmir launch date is March 1, and nothing goes to the press before then.